DANGIT it feels good to code!

FINALLY took a couple of hours late, late, late tonight and looked at the pesky little kpilot bug which caused a nasty little SIGSEGV with the vcal-conduitbase::slotProcess code during a “copy handheld to PC” sync. Turns out there was a single missing set for the fNextState in the case of ConduitAction::SyncMode::eCopyHHToPC, which as luck would have it, is exactly what I was trying to do.

So, yay me on fixing that annoying buglet which was niggling at the back of my brain for the last couple of months.

Secondarily, one of: gdb, PowerPC Linux, AAP sucks donkey elbows with regards to trying to debug this problem I was having. I could not for the life of me attach gdb to kpilot’s pid and get it to give me a decent backtrace, nor could I get it to set a breakpoint inside the source code for kpilot’s conduit libraries!@#$@#$%!!!!! I swear this used to be possible!

Tertiarily (?), both Eclipse 3.2/CDT and Kdevelop crash ENTIRELY too often for me, making them both just about darned un-useful. Had to revert to using vi and std::cout to track down this buglet!! And I was SO hopeful that CDT would finally give me a good IDE for C++, but either I’m doing something stupid or it’s still not able to resolve declarations and definitions on a consistent, useful basis.

So, in summation:

  • Darnit, it feels REALLY good to get a chance to code on KDE again!
  • Darnit, it was frustrating to have Eclipse/CDT and Kdevelop crash so stinking much on me
  • Darnit, it’s late!

Good night, Gracie.

The W’s - Fourth From the Last

the w’s - fourth from the last, originally uploaded by vanRijn.

If for no other reason than the amazingly cool, self-deprecating, ska/punk album cover, you have GOT to love this one!! =;)

Things I Should Have Done 6 Months Ago

I need to start keeping track of these things more.  Or rather, I need to just do them when I should instead of waiting for 6 months to realize the improvement.

Top on my list today was finally drilling a hole through the pressure-reducing valve in the stupid, way-overpriced burst-proof washing machine hoses that I bought from Lowes 6 months ago, on the advice of our home inspector.

Let me just put it this way… it was taking more than a half-hour to fill up the washing machine tub with water when we washed our clothes.

For SIX months we lived like this.

So, today, with the encouragement of a fellow house-hacker, I finally drilled through this more-intelligent-than-me contraption, hooked the hoses up and enjoyed a normal clothes-washing experience.  Gotta stop waiting so long to do stuff like this!  =:/

No time for anything

I suck.

I have 569 unread e-mails from the KDE mailing lists.

I’ve actually found a new buglet today with kpilot’s copyPCtoHH functionality and I probably won’t even have time to look into it for who knows how long.

I rented Splinter Cell Essentials for the PSP and I’ve had enough time to play it once, for about 10 minutes in the last 5 days.

Blargh! =:(